19th Century Spoonrack
About the Item
This is a very charming faux bois painted wooden spoonrack, made in Wales, early 19th century, the silver spoons were added later, very decorative in every kitchen standing on a table or hanging on the wall.
- Dimensions:Height: 13.78 in (35 cm)Width: 12.21 in (31 cm)Depth: 5.52 in (14 cm)
- Materials and Techniques:Wood,Faux Bois
- Place of Origin:
- Period:
- Date of Manufacture:circa 1820
- Condition:Wear consistent with age and use.
